ITV has reported revenue growth of 2 percent in the first half of the year and revealed a £100 million ($135m) sharehold buyback in what CEO Carolyn McCall has described as a show of “commitment to attractive shareholder returns” in the wake of Sky ‘s £1.6 billion ($2.13b) acquisition of the broadcaster’s network and streaming businesses.
